Project: Simulating physical and chemical processes at water-hydrophobe interfaces

Description: Interfacial mass and energy transfer, chemical transformations/reactions, and tensions at water interfaces are implicated in numerous natural and industrial processes, such as the atmosphere–hydrosphere exchange, cloud physics and chemistry, thundercloud charging, precipitation, ion speciation, aerobic bioreactors, food and beverages, soil physics, underwater insect respiration, and the ubiquitous water evaporation/condensation events. Probing the air–water interface of molecular thickness, however, remains a daunting research area due to the challenges associated with direct experimental interrogation as well as the limitations of the water models. We are combining experiment and theory to probe the water surface.
